Transaction 06d3128dd0b24e6451a65943071223601766344682e2125ec395afebfb85af66

1 Input
1 Outputs
  • 06d3128dd0b24e6451a65943071223601766344682e2125ec395afebfb85af66:0
  • value  224449
    address  3GfgMRYn7JkobVu7qfE39f2DrUKwgYdtmf